2017-11-13Introduce logical_type_node and use itjb
Backport from trunk. Earlier GFortran used to redefine boolean_type_node, which in the rest of the compiler means the C/C++ _Bool/bool type, to the Fortran default logical type. When this redefinition was removed, a few issues surfaced. Namely, 1) PR 82869, where we created a boolean tmp variable, and passed it to the runtime library as a Fortran logical variable of a different size. 2) Fortran specifies that logical operations should be done with the default logical kind, not in any other kind. 3) Using 8-bit variables have some issues, such as - on x86, partial register stalls and length prefix changes. - s390 has a compare with immediate and jump instruction which works with 32-bit but not 8-bit quantities. This patch addresses these issues by introducing a type logical_type_node which is a Fortran LOGICAL variable of default kind. It is then used in places were the Fortran standard mandates, as well as for compiler generated temporary variables. For x86-64, using the Polyhedron benchmark suite, no performance or code size difference worth mentioning was observed.
